A life with mental impairments can be challenging - for the affected person as well as their environment. That is why the Interessengemeinschaft für Sozialpsychiatrie Zürich (IGSP) exists. It was created 55 years ago out of the need to offer supported and assisted living options for people. Our goal: People with mental impairments lead as independent a life as possible and can participate in society. Three points are central to this: We meet each other with respect and at eye level. We work in a goal-oriented manner with the resources that the client brings. And we see the individual person in their entirety. Living in a community and yet being able to withdraw: The Wohnhaus Sempacherhof offers the best conditions for this. 18 people with a mental impairment find a home here where they can stabilize and develop. The average age of the residents is approximately 50 years. The appreciative interaction with one another is characterized by humor.
